MEETINGS:
A.    SEEDING SUNDAY, FEBRUARY 22, 2009, @ the CCS Office
                            8:30 am -- Girls - All Divisions (League Reps only);  9:00 am - coaches can enter    
                            1:30 pm -- Boys -  All Divisions (League Reps only);  2:00 pm - coaches can enter

        All League Rep.'s are expected to attend the Seeding meeting and MUST bring the appropriately SIGNED and
        completed Season Summary Sheet forms (can be found in the Appendix of the CCS Tournament Guide) for all
        entries from their League, which includes League Champion, other Automatic Qualifiers and teams that qualify
        for participation in the Tournament by having either a League record, or non-League record, of at least .500.

TEAMS THAT DO NOT SUBMIT THIS REQUIRED FORM PRIOR TO THE BEGINNING
OF THE SEEDING MEETING WILL NOT PARTICIPATE IN THE CCS PLAY-OFFS!

B.    EVALUATION - MONDAY, MARCH 16,  2009, @ the CCS Office, @ 6:00pm

* Coaches are expected to come to the seeding meeting prepared to indicate an available and playable location for a 1st round home game if they are selected as the “high-seed”.  If a school is not prepared to indicate an acceptable site, the opportunity to host will be awarded to the “lower-seed” . 

 

HOME TEAM: The Home Team (higher-seeded team) shall wear white/light jerseys.  The Home Team bench shall be to the left of the scorer's table when facing the center of the floor.

 

SCOREBOOK: The "Home Team" is responsible for providing the official scorer/scorebook for all contests prior to the Finals.

LOCKER ROOMS:  Teams should NOT assume that there will be "full time" supervision of locker-room facilities during Tournament play; therefore, it is incumbent upon teams to make their own arrangements for safeguarding their personnel's valuables.

FLOOR PASSES:
A.    At 1st & 2nd-Round games, host schools are encouraged to use their own floor passes, in coordination with visiting
        schools.
B.    At the Finals, coaches, stats-persons, team managers, trainers and all other team personnel not in full uniform must
        wear a CCS-issued floor pass in order to have access to the team bench area on the sidelines.  (CCS staff will issue
        the appropriate supply of floor passes to the head coach upon his/her arrival at the Finals venue.)
C.    IMPORTANT!  Floor passes are NOT valid for free admission to the contest - they are only to be used for access to
        the team bench area during that team's contest.

PARKING:
A.    For all contests located at college and municipal facilities, parents and other spectators should be made aware that
        there may be a charge for parking; and should, therefore, allow extra time for possible delays.
B.    CCS member-schools hosting 1st & 2nd-Round contests are NOT allowed to charge for parking at any CCS Play-off
        contest.

GAME SUPERVISION:
Adequate student-spectator supervision MUST be provided by each school participating in the Tournament.  School administrators/faculty who attend the contest should introduce themselves to the CCS Site Director, and tell him/her where they will be located throughout the contest in case their assistance is needed.  It is the responsibility of the school supervisory personnel to prevent and correct any inappropriate behavior of their students or spectators.

SPORTSMANSHIPSee CCS Tournament Guide – Section 12.
Any player or coach who is disqualified from a CCS Play-off contest for flagrant misconduct or unsportsmanlike behavior shall be disqualified from all remaining contests in that sport that season, including Nor-Cal and CIF State Championships.

RADIO / TV LICENSING:
CCS owns the broadcast rights for all CCS Play-off contests.  Licensing is required.  To ensure coordination of appropriate paperwork and fees, interested media must contact the CCS Commissioner well before the respective contest to be broadcast.  No live TV broadcasts are allowed.

IMPORTANT NOTICE TO ALL PARTICIPANTS AND COACHES:
The CIF-Central Coast Section is well aware that many other school and non-school activities (AP tests, SAT/ACT tests, proms, plays, holidays, senior trips, religious days, etc.) may occur during CCS Play-offs.  The CCS tries to avoid as many conflicts as possible; however, with so many activities available for today's student-athlete, it is not reasonable to assume that all such activities can be taken into account, and thus, CCS Play-off events will go on as originally scheduled.  Participants and coaches are therefore expected to plan in advance for such possible scheduling conflicts and make those difficult choices as to which events will take precedence for that individual.  Generally, although it is ultimately the personal choice of the student-athlete and/or his/her parent(s), an academic activity should take precedence over an extra-curricular event.
